How do we study ecology? Observation: What lives here? How many individuals of each species are there? How do they interact w/each other? Experiments: These are used to test a hypothesis. Experiments may be artificial or real world. Modeling: Models of natural phenomena help ecologist understand the natural environment on a smaller scale.

Indirect Methods Satellites: Remote sensing allows ecologists to study large scale environments using precision instruments.Satellites Photography: Using remote cameras allows biologists to study animals in their natural habitat without disruption. Weather Stations: Allow scientists to study the climate and weather of each ecosystem. Radio collars: Allow biologist to track the movements and migratory patterns of different animal species.

Indirect Methods GIS: Geographic Information Systems - GIS is a system of hardware and software used for storage, retrieval, mapping, and analysis of geographic data. Spatial features are stored in a coordinate system (latitude/longitude, state plane, UTM, etc.), which references a particular place on the earth.

Indirect Methods Remote Sensing: A means of acquiring information using airborne equipment and techniques to determine the characteristics of an area. Aerial photographs from aircraft and satellite are a common form of remote sensing.
